How can PHP efficiently notify clients of database updates in real-time?
One way to efficiently notify clients of database updates in real-time using PHP is by implementing a technique called long polling. This involves the client making a request to the server, and the server holding the request open until there is new data to send back to the client. This way, the client is notified immediately when there are updates in the database.
<?php
// Check for database updates
function checkForUpdates() {
// Check database for updates
// Return true if there are updates, false otherwise
}
// Long polling function
function longPolling() {
while (true) {
if (checkForUpdates()) {
echo json_encode(['status' => 'update']);
break;
} else {
// Wait for a short period before checking again
sleep(1);
}
}
}
// Call the long polling function
longPolling();
?>
